Account Recovery — Sheetforge Plugin Hosts

When a plugin author is locked out mid-export, recover the account before retrying large spreadsheet exports. Exports over 200k rows are streamed; buffering them in plugin memory will exhaust the sandbox and abort recovery verification. Keep row batches under 5k during the recovery session. To re-arm the recovery vault for the affected account, enter the passphrase below.

recovery phrase for hahog-bageg: praael-rusael-wendor

Onboarding: Report Export Timezones

All Quellbord report exports are generated in UTC. The requesting user's timezone is applied at render time only, never stored in the export file. Do not approve releases that change this without a migration note. Offsets for scheduled exports come from the tenant config. Full rules are on the page below.

wiki page, bawig-yawep: https://jenkins.nelvrotech.local/ticket/build/projects/view/view/pages/view/a285c2b5588ad4f337d9b5f2

New starters at Fennimore Park may use the bike cage beside Gate B and the staff parking gates on Welland Row. The cage is covered by CCTV, but bikes should still be locked to the racks. Vehicles must display a permit from the facilities desk, and tailgating through the gates is not allowed. Both the cage and the gate keypads accept the same access code, which is provided below.

turnstile pass: bdg-AFO-1

Ticket #4182: Export retries failing on connection drop

Plugin authors integrating with the Fernwick Export API have reported that failed exports are not retried when the upstream connection drops mid-transfer. The retry queue in ExportKit 3.2 silently discards jobs after the first timeout instead of backing off. We are patching the scheduler to retry three times with exponential backoff. To reproduce against our staging replica, point your plugin's retry harness at the database below.

primary connection of fahap-tagaf = mongodb://norys_svc:fR@db-27e6.zemvardata.corp:5432/druwyn